Double-glazed windows can mist because the gases that insulate them can break down which allows moisture to get between the glass panes. This could be due general wear and tear or if the window was not constructed well in the first place. The seal can be damaged by harsh cleaning agents, poor installation, or weather conditions. The moisture that gets trapped between the double glazing's glass panes can cause fogging.

Misting is caused by the build-up of moisture up between the panes of your double glazed windows. This can be due to a range of problems, such as damaged gaskets or seals. Condensation or ventilation issues could also be the cause. In some instances, the misting issue can be fixed by resealing glass units. However, this is not suitable for all situations like when the glass is toughened, or has Georgian bars or other bar inserts.

Moisture in double glazing can cause problems for the health of the occupants and the house. Moisture can cause damage to wooden frames and the integrity of windows. The reduced insulation properties can increase the cost of energy. In addition, excessive condensation could cause a variety of medical conditions like respiratory infections and asthma.

Many companies offer resealing service to reseal double glass that has been misted, without having to remove the frame. This is done by drilling a hole into the frame spacer bar and then pumping or drawing out the special drying agents. This is an option worth considering since it could be less expensive than a replacement window.
